Living in Muskogee, OK
Muskogee's transportation infrastructure includes a network of roads and highways that connect the city to the surrounding areas, facilitating easy travel for residents who prefer to drive. Public transportation options are available, providing connectivity within the city. The area's walkability varies, with certain neighborhoods offering more pedestrian-friendly environments than others. Ride-sharing services are present in Muskogee, complementing the existing transportation options for residents and visitors.
The community is served by a solid educational system, including a number of public and private schools that cater to various educational needs. Muskogee is home to several healthcare facilities that provide a range of services from primary care to specialized treatments. The city also features a public library system that supports the community's educational and informational needs. Retail and dining options in Muskogee reflect the local culture, offering both familiar and unique shopping and culinary experiences.
Muskogee prides itself on its vibrant history and cultural heritage, which is celebrated through various events and festivals throughout the year. The community's ambiance is one of small-town charm combined with a sense of pride in its unique identity. Residents and visitors alike enjoy the city's array of historical sites, museums, and cultural events that showcase Muskogee's rich background and community spirit.
Muskogee's housing market offers a diverse array of options, with single-family homes being particularly prevalent. The architectural styles in the area range from historic homes that reflect the city's rich past to more contemporary designs. The market is characterized by a mix of older homes dating back to the early 20th century, alongside properties constructed in the latter half of the century. The homeownership rate in Muskogee is robust, with a significant portion of residents owning their homes, while the remainder of the population opts for rental opportunities.

Muskogee, OK housing market in March 2025 saw over 9 listings sold above listed price, more than 6 sold at listed price and over 17 sold below. The number of homes for sale in Muskogee, OK increased by 4.5% between February and March 2025. While the average time on the market in March 2025 was 71 days, the median list price was $161,000.
